The Organization
The Building Industry Consulting Service International, Inc. (BICSI) is a professional association that provides information, education and knowledge assessment for individuals and companies in the Information and Communications Technology industry. BICSI serves more than 23,000 ICT professionals, including designers, installers and technicians through courses, conferences, publications and professional registration programs. BICSI staff and volunteers assist ICT professionals in delivering critical products and services, and offer opportunities for continual improvement and enhanced professional stature.
Headquartered in Tampa, Florida, BICSI has 63 staff, a $16M budget, and serves 14,000 members across nearly 100 countries. To learn more, visit www.bicsi.org.
